Big Town Hero boasts a number of stores throughout Oregon and has developed a reputation for excellence among its extremely loyal customer base. I had the pleasure of working with Chris Ryan to develop a number of shots for their website campaign. Man, they are some seriously good sandwiches!

One of the biggest challenges with this kind of food photography is the fact that the sandwiches were all shot with their actual ingredients. Typically, photographers use a variety of techniques to make the food look better and more vibrant by using props, paint, glue, hairspray, and a number of other “tricks” to really make the food look perfect. Although more challenging to pull off, I think Chris and our team did an amazing job with these au naturale subjects!
